Staff Analog Circuit Design Engineer – SerDes Team

The AMD SerDes team is hiring for a staff level Analog Circuit Design Engineer to work on SerDes products up to 200+ Gbps on the latest CMOS FinFET nodes. The team has extensive experience in the design of circuits for high‑speed transmission and recovery of data over wired links, including:

  • High‑speed (100 GSps+) data converters for signal recovery (ADC) and transmit signal conditioning (DAC)
  • Continuous‑time equalisers with programmable gain and bandwidth up to 60+ GHz
  • Wide‑range, low‑noise PLLs operating up to 20+ GHz
  • Injection‑locked oscillators for multi‑phase clock generation
  • High‑speed clock distribution and correction circuits
  • Custom digital circuits for data serialisation
  • High‑speed wired channel termination and driver circuits

The successful candidate will work with a world‑class team in the development of SerDes solutions to facilitate the future connectivity of AMD CPU, GPU and FPGA products.
